Output e680b5df7258c8bf8e842f1f2987e81f97a090c8c7d66317e248586dd1bfda03:1

value
39536412
script pubkey
OP_0 OP_PUSHBYTES_20 a000ad262535f8878b43c58a0882b89e07c9bddf
address
bc1q5qq26f39xhug0z6rck9q3q4cncrun0wlrtag2d
transaction
e680b5df7258c8bf8e842f1f2987e81f97a090c8c7d66317e248586dd1bfda03
spent
true